Cleaning uPVC windows

Although uPVC window repairs are easy to clean, it's essential that you use the right tools and materials. In this way you will avoid the buildup of moisture and dust that could damage your upvc window repair near me windows.

First first, clean your uPVC windows. You can do this using a brush or soft cloth that has been soaked in the soapy water in a bucket.

After you have cleared the debris, you are able to clean the frame. When cleaning uPVC, it's recommended to avoid chemicals, liquids, or aggressive cleaners. This is because they could cause irreparable damage. Instead, use a non-abrasive cleaning solution that is dilute in water.

You can also clean your uPVC window sills. This requires the assistance of a professional. It is also recommended to avoid scratching your uPVC. Make use of a brush that has a soft nozzle.

If your uPVC is stained, it is recommended that you use a uPVC-based spray paint. These products come in a range of colors and are designed to give a high-quality finish. They're an excellent choice if you're looking to revive your uPVC windows.

Additionally, a great uPVC solvent cleaner is available at your local hardware store. The safest uPVC cleaners are those that have been diluted with water. Be sure not to accidentally scratch the glass with the cleaner.

After you've finished drying, you'll need to dry the window with a non-abrasive cloth. Then, you can polish the glass with a microfiber cloth.

If you want to keep your uPVC window frames in top condition, you should make an effort to have them cleaned at least twice per year. You may also have to clean them more often when they are located near trees.

Keeping your uPVC windows and doors in good condition will help to increase the value of your home. Cleaning and maintaining them regularly can reduce the need for costly repairs to upvc windows. Your home can be shielded from mould and moisture by keeping your uPVC windows clean.

Longevity of uPVC windows

The lifespan of upvc windows repair windows can range from 20 to 35 years depending on the quality of the window. The average lifespan is between 20 and 25 years. You can prolong the lifespan of your UPVC windows by ensuring proper maintenance.

The life expectancy of UPVC windows can be affected by the quality of the raw materials used. Windows made of poor quality materials can last as little as five years. In order to avoid this, check the pigmentation of the product. If the product has low pigmentation, it may indicate that there is a shortage of UV-resistant components in the formulation.

Poor installation can also impact the life expectancy of uPVC products. If not properly installed, UPVC products could cause watertight problems and expose them to rust.

uPVC has been known to withstand harsh weather conditions. However, it's not as durable as aluminum. It is susceptible to damage by excessive heat or humidity.

Like any other window, an UPVC window will require to be replaced at some time. Choose a reputable business if you are looking to purchase uPVC windows. This will ensure that you get an item of high-quality.

Another issue that could affect the lifespan of a UPVC window is condensation. Condensation can be halted by thermal pumping, but it is not always possible. If condensation is present it indicates that there is leak. Therefore, it is important to clean your windows regularly.

The location of your home can also affect the life time of your uPVC windows. Coastal areas are more exposed to acidic saltwater. Although the acidic saltwater may not have a significant impact on the lifespan of a uPVC window, it can cause some damage to the internal steel structure.

Whether you live in a coastal region or not, the quality of your UPVC windows is vital to their longevity. High-quality uPVC windows make use of pure vinyl virgin resin, and are specifically designed to stop cracking.
